How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ablet works:

Pegner Plus, a 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ablet, combines pregabalin, nortriptyline, and methylcobalamin to alleviate neuropathic pain. Pregabalin, an alpha-2-delta ligand, reduces pain by regulating nerve cell calcium channels. Nortriptyline, a tricyclic antidepressant, elevates serotonin and noradrenaline, neurotransmitters that inhibit pain signal transmission to the brain. Methylcobalamin, a vitamin B12 derivative, supports myelin production, shielding nerve fibers and aiding in the repair of damaged nerves. This synergistic action provides comprehensive neuropathic pain relief.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Concurrent use of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ets and alcohol may result in significant sleepiness.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ets during pregnancy may pose risks. While human data is scarce, animal research indicates potential harm to a developing fetus. A physician will assess the potential advantages against any possible risks prior to prescribing. Seek medical advice before taking this medication.

Breast feedingBreast feedingC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

The use of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ets while breastfeeding is likely inadvisable. Preliminary human data indicates potential transfer of the medication into breast milk, posing a possible ris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Driving ability may be impaired by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ablets, due to potential side effects that can reduce alertness.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ets. Dosage modification of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g tablets may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ised.

LiverLiverS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

The use of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ablet in patients with liver disease appears to present a low risk. Existing evidence indicates dose modification may be unnecessary, but a physician's consultation is advised.

What if you forget to take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ablet :

Should you forget a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ablet, administer it promptly.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.

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ablets can cause drowsiness or sudden sleepiness, sometimes without warning. Until you understand the medication's effects, avoid driving, operating machinery, working at heights, or engaging in hazardous activities. Report any such episodes to your doctor.
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ablets may impact sexual function in both men and women, potentially causing reduced libido, erectile dysfunction (difficulty achieving or maintaining an erection), anorgasmia (inability to reach orgasm), decreased satisfaction, or discomfort during intercourse. If you experience these side effects, consult your doctor; however, do not discontinue use without medical advice.
While rare, Pegner Plus 75mg/10mg/1500mcg Tablet may cause serious side effects. Seek immediate medical help if you experience: altered body temperature, breathing difficulties, rapid heartbeat, weakness, gait instability, impaired coordination or slowed reflexes, unusual mood or behavior changes (restlessness, anxiety, excitement, or depression), hallucinations, delusional thinking, blurred or double vision, nystagmus, visual disturbances, or signs of frequent infection (fever, chills, sore throat, mouth ulcers). These serious, though infrequent, side effects require prompt medical attention.
